We must not be deceived into believing that our lives are sealed fates written by our childhoods. Yes, trauma leaves its mark. Yes, much is shaped in those early years. But to imagine that our present is nothing more than an echo of our past is to deny the power Allah gave us — the power to choose, to act, to change. Victimhood may feel safe. It relieves us of responsibility. But it is a lie. A soul that surrenders to its past has ceased to live. Healing begins the moment we stop asking why did this happen to me and start asking what am I now going to do with it. You are not what happened to you. You are what you do next.
